Filing 4 ORDER Granting Receiver's Motion for Reappointment in re Complaint for Receivership filed by the U.S. Department of Justice Tax Division, in the United States District Court, District of Utah, case number 2:15-cv-00828-DN signed by Judge David Nuffer on 10/9/2019. (BAS) |
Filing 3 Corrected Receivership Order re Complaint for Receivership filed by U.S. Department of Justice Tax Division from United States District Court, District of Utah, case number 2:15-00828-DN, signed by United States District Judge David Nuffer on 11/1/2018. (BAS) |
Filing 2 NOTICE re: Complaint for Receivership pursuant to 28 U.S.C. 754 from United States District Court, District of Utah, case number 2:15-cv-00828-DN by receiver Wayne Klein. (BAS) |
Filing 1 Miscellaneous Case Opening Regarding: 28 U.S.C. 754 Receivership. Case Opening Fee Received: $ 47.00 receipt number PHX213121 filed by United States of America, U.S. Department of Justice Tax Division, from United States District Court, District of Utah, 2:15-cv-00828-DN. (Attachments: #1 letter, #2 envelope)(BAS) |
